I’m trying to work on a SEL Premium deal for 39/10 with 7.5% sales tax. MSRP is $39,890. I can’t get them to go lower than $450/mo $0 DAS (I’d have to pay first month upfront). Is this a good deal? Dealer said employees like himself only get 11% off MSRP, so he can’t do better. MF is .00068 with 53% Residual.

Verify lease cash on edmunds, once you start loading up a tiguan they don’t lease so great. Might consider an Atlas SE or another make. MDX deals are decent and Highlander XLE seems like a good deal right now

SCCA is a VW Partner Program Member. It’s around $85 to join and you knock $500 off the negotiated price.

Nice. It’s any negotiated price? I saw that it said $500 off invoice so if deal is below invoice they will honor $500 additional?

I ended up leasing a Forester, but both the VW dealers I was working with told me it was $500 off the negotiated price.
